According to the summaries I’ve read the book is based in post apocalyptic America in a new nation called Panem. Panem is separated into the capital and 13 different districts, although district 13 has been completely obliterated in the capitals efforts to quell rebellion. As punishment for the rebellion the capital forces each district to send two children between the ages of 12 and 18 to the hunger games, which is a brutal and bloody fight to the death for the capitals entertainment and the torment of the families that sent “tributes” to the games. Two tributes from each district, one boy one girl, are sent to their publicized and brutalized demise as punishment and entertainment for the capital. The winner of the games goes home and for the next year their home district is showered with food and wealth from the capital while the other 11 districts are left to fend for themselves

My research project is on animal-assisted therapy. I knew a little bit about it before I had started my research, but I was still surprised how much animals can help in almost every kind of therapy, including occupational, physical, emotional, and mental therapy, and increasing educational abilities. One kind of occupational/physical therapy that I found out about was hippotherapy. Hippotherapy is basically horse therapy. Horses are used as a way to improve posture, and are also good for emotional and mental purposes. Animals are naturally therapeutic to humans. Pets listen, they do not give unwanted feed back, and they do not hold anything against you. Animals are always ready for loving affection, and that is part of the reason they are so therapeutic to the human mind.
